commented question Can I take my dog to hawaii?

Well you can, but their restrictions and quarantine time are high. Quarantine can be up to 6 months in some situations. Search the Internet for details. You will also have to have a veterinary health certificate.

answered a question Why does my dog eat kitty litter?

Perhaps it's not the litter your dog is after but the cat poop is what he wants. Many dogs love to eat cat poop. Try moving the cat box to a room your dog can't get in or use something like a baby gate. It's very hard to stop this behavior.

commented question How should I get my dog certified as a therapy dog?

Delta Society is no longer in existence. They became Pet Partners. http://Petpartners.org. For all the info. Typically your dog must be a year old. Yes your vet will have to sign a health sheet. Training can take up to a year.

commented question How do I make my dog stop barking?

One of my go tos for excessive barking is a spray bottle. Start with plain water or use 50/50 water / vinegar. Spray toward the head area but you don't need to hit their face per say. It's more to surprise and startle them. Add a command like 'stop' for example. Then praise and treat when quiet.

commented question Why does my dog pace at night?

Depending on the age of your, this can be a symptom of Doggie Alzheimers. Similar to the phenomenon in humans called 'sundowner '. They switch their day and night behaviors. Note if they are sleeping more during the day than usual. There are many other symptoms for DA so please consult your vet.

commented answer i have a request to board a 16 year old dog. how do i gently ask them what they want done if their dog passes while in my care? are there forms that cover this situation?

If a dog is that senior or in need of a lot of medical care, I DO ask the owner what they would want. I think it's best for everyone to be clear and upfront on what is wanted and expected so the owner has comfort leaving their pet/family member in my hands. And the sitter does not panic.
